§ 43-06-07 — Records of the board

1.The board shall keep a record of all its proceedings and a register of applications for
licenses to practice chiropractic showing:
a.The name and location of the institution from which each applicant received the
applicant's degree of doctor of chiropractic.
b.The date when the degree of doctor of chiropractic was granted.
c.Whether the applicant was licensed or rejected.
2.The board shall maintain a register of certified chiropractic clinical assistants. A
register is prima facie evidence of all matters recorded in the register.
